Robert Welch Signature Carving Set

Robert Welch

Robert Welch’s Signature Carving Set pairs award-winning British design with German DIN 1.4116 stainless steel, hardened to 56 HRC and finished with a hand-applied 15° edge, making it a polished, table-ready set for contemporary UK dining in 2026. One thing to know before buying: this is the small pairing — a 15cm (6") carving knife and a 13cm (5") fork — so it suits a chicken or a modest joint rather than a full turkey, for which Robert Welch sells 20cm and 23cm Signature carving knives separately. It is dishwasher safe and carries a lifetime guarantee, and although it is hardened a little softer than the highest-end German forgings, the balance and finish are what put it ahead of budget sets.

Understanding Carving Sets: Benefits and Insights

A carving set is a long, narrow knife paired with a two-tined fork, sized for whole joints and birds rather than everyday chopping. Here’s what actually separates a good one from a cheap one.

A carving knife’s long, narrow blade crosses a whole joint in one stroke — that single pass is what gives you even slices instead of sawn, ragged edges.

The fork does as much work as the knife: two long tines hold a hot joint steady so it isn’t sliding round the board while you slice.

Blade length decides what you can carve. A 15cm set copes with a chicken or a small joint; a turkey or rib of beef wants 20cm or more.

Forged blades like the Wüsthof Classic Ikon and Robert Welch Signature are heavier and hold an edge longer; stamped blades like the Victorinox Swiss Modern are lighter and far cheaper to replace.

Rest the meat before you start and slice across the grain — a genuinely sharp carving knife then does the rest without tearing the fibres.

Keep forged knives out of the dishwasher and hone the edge every few uses. Robert Welch and Stellar both back their carving sets with a lifetime guarantee.

How does price compare between the Wüsthof and Victorinox sets?

The Victorinox Swiss Modern is the budget choice at roughly £35-60, while the precision-forged Wüsthof Classic Ikon sits at the premium end around £220-300. You pay more for the Wüsthof's forged construction and edge retention; the Victorinox trades that for lightweight, low-maintenance slicing at a fraction of the cost.

What’s included in the Robert Welch Signature carving set?

It is the small pairing: a 15cm (6") carving knife and a 13cm (5") carving fork, both German DIN 1.4116 stainless steel hardened to 56 HRC with a hand-applied 15° edge. It is dishwasher safe, carries a lifetime guarantee and is rated 4.7 on average. If you regularly carve a full turkey, Robert Welch sells 20cm and 23cm Signature carving knives separately.
